You listed Glenn Medeiros as a one hit wonder, but in his defense – he actually went to #1 in 1990 on the Billboard Hot 100 in a song featuring Bobby Brown called “She Ain’t Worth It” – so he did have two big hits, so graduated out of the One Hit Wonder status, although for a short time.
